Transaction efae025dd31a7f0b28325ad9d78670c80d925685b020ab6964a64ed6200751ff
1 Input
1 Output
-
efae025dd31a7f0b28325ad9d78670c80d925685b020ab6964a64ed6200751ff:0
- value
- 89937
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c1875af8f33c359e14305cce52d9e45fe68ffc75 OP_EQUAL
- address
- 3KLJVDrPR6QRXJZJQw5Ec6UtziHLyACdpf